Race Preview: Barrel to Keg Relay/Ultra – July 12, 2014
The 69-mile course is a scenic point-to-point, starting at the Harris Bridge Vineyard in Philomath, Oregon, journeying along rural portions of the Oregon Coast Range, over the Yaquina Bay Bridge (if you’ve been to Newport, you know the one– it’s one of the most recognizable Highway 101 bridges) and finishing at the famous Rogue Ales Bayfront Brewery on Newport’s South Beach Marina among (hopefully) barking seals, tuna boats, and crab catchers.

As for this relay’s 69 miles, runners can pick their poison on the 69 mile course and join the fray as an ultra individual, in a team of two (~34.5 miles/person), three (~23 miles/person), four (~17.5 miles/person), all the way up to seven people (~9.85 miles/person).
Fear not, walkers– you’re not left out, but your route is a little shorter. Teams of two to seven walkers can cover the 7 legs of the abbreviated 31 mile course. Proceeds from the race benefit Community Services Consortium, a public nonprofit organization fighting poverty in Linn, Benton and Lincoln counties for over 30 years.
Date: Saturday, July 12, 2014
Start Times: 7:00 am, 7:20 am, 7:40 am, 8:00 am, 8:20 am, 8:40 am, 9:00 am (wave start depends on your estimated 10K time); Team captains will be notified of wave assignments by June 30, 2014.
$$$: $55/person
What if I don’t have teammates? Run as an ultra individual OR Barrel to Keg can match you with teammates
Check-In/Start: Harris Bridge Vineyard, 22937 Harris Road, Philomath, Oregon, 97370
Finish: Rogue Brewery, 2320 SE Marine Science Drive, Newport, OR 97365
